Schwetzingen Population
Years 1975 to 2030
| Data | 1975 | 1990 | 2000 | 2015 | 2020 | 2025* | 2030* |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 12,085 | 12,342 | 13,306 | 13,173 | 15,446 | 15,329 | 15,155 |
| Population Density | 2,222.5 / km² | 2,269.8 / km² | 2,447.1 / km² | 2,422.6 / km² | 2,840.6 / km² | 2,819.1 / km² | 2,787.1 / km² |

Schwetzingen Median Age
Median Age: 44.8 years
| Location | Median Age | Median Age (Female) | Median Age (Male)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Schwetzingen | 44.8 yrs | 45.7 yrs | 43.8 yrs |
| Baden-Württemberg | 43.5 yrs | 44.6 yrs | 42.4 yrs |
| Germany | 44.8 yrs | 46 yrs | 43.6 yrs |
Schwetzingen Population Density
Population Density: 2,841 / km²
| Location | Population | Area | Density |
|---|---|---|---|
| Schwetzingen | 15,446 | 5.4 km² | 2,841 / km² |
| Baden-Württemberg | 10.6 million | 35,793.9 km² | 297 / km² |
| Germany | 80.7 million | 358,179.8 km² | 225 / km² |

Schwetzingen Gross Domestic Product (GDP)
GDP per capita, PPP (constant 2017 international $)
| Data | 1990 | 1995 | 2000 | 2005 | 2010 | 2015 | 2020 | 2022 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| GDP per capita | $32,664 | $34,999 | $38,174 | $39,850 | $43,526 | $45,442 | $48,124 | $50,096 |
| Total GDP | $2.1B | $2.3B | $2.5B | $2.7B | $2.9B | $3.1B | $3.4B | $3.5B |
